An expert in Occupational Health and Safety with over 25 years of experience in the Energy Industry (Nuclear, Oil & Gas, and Mining).

Peter has extensive operational experience in the field of third-party maintenance inspection programs, set up of new business branches for Inspections services and training services, leading Projects and Teams in several industries and managing QHSE Departments. He has given lectures at the University of Cooperative Education in Karlsruhe, Germany. He has worked in the research and development of special applications for probes to measure ionizing radiation, has developed Integrated Management Systems for several companies, managed the QHSE Department in Shaleem for nearly 10 years and has served on the Board of Directors of the Oman Society of Petroleum Services (OPAL).

Topic: Strengthening Organizational Resilience

Abstract: During the Pandemic is has become apparent that the management of crisis and disaster is a key topic of concern for organizations. Natural disaster, economics recession, equipment failure pandemic diseases and human error can pose either an unpredictable or severe, or a combination of both, severe threat to the continuity of an organization’s operation.

Operational Resilience at present has no uniform definition, however in general organizational resilience describes the ability of an organization to resume, rebound, bounce back, or positively adjust untoward events. Absorption and development of situation specific responses to; and ultimately engage in organizational transformation to capitalize on; extreme external influences on an organization determines the level of an Organizations Resilience.
